Case Manager/ Resource Specialist - MassBay Community College
Massachusetts Bay Community College
Location: Wellesley Hills, MA Category: Part-Time Staff Posted On: Tue Nov 26 2019 Job Description: The Case Manager/ Resource Specialist provides outreach, case management, and referrals to on-campus and off-campus resources for students who need additional support with basic needs. This position does not provide confidential clinical or psychotherapy services to students.
